Hydrographer Internship

Interns will work a variety of roles during their time on a project site. Position responsibilities include; tracking project progress on a daily basis, operational management of daily project activities, submittal preparation & review, RFIs oversight & coordination of subcontractors, and oversight of various project specific field engineering requirements. Duties could also include assisting with assembling project bids and change orders. This will include quantity take-offs, subcontractor coordination, procurement of pricing, and proposal creation and assembly. Coops / Interns will work closely with field staff to adjust schedules and to work approaches to accomplish project goals. Additional duties will also include participating in safety related tasks.

This position could be a track position for future project managers.
